The first nuns, together with Fr. Parthenios, a hieromonk from Mount Athos, arrived in the area of Thrakomakedones in July 1937. There, near the Byzantine chapel of Saint Nicholas, they began the construction of the monastery’s first wing, which was completed in 1962.
In 1973, the new katholikon of the monastery was founded and dedicated to the Dormition of the Theotokos. Its inauguration took place on 19 October 2003.
